    The Cleveland Browns are scheduled to take on the New York Giants on Sunday at 1 p.m. ET in The Rock And Roll Capital Of The World, Cleveland, a chance for Coach Kevin Stefanski's team to continue marching forward toward a possible second straight playoff appearance.

    The Browns are 1-1 on the season while the Giants desperately need a win in the forthcoming matchup between recent Coach Of The Year winners Stefanski and Brian Daboll.

    The matchup comes amid rumors surrounding former All-Pro running back Nick Chubb's future status with the team.

    Sideline photos of Chubb from last week in Jacksonville suggested that he may be closer to returning than originally thought. Since then, rumors of a possible retirement have swirled, adding further to speculation.

    Chubb was placed on the Physically Unable To Perform (PUP) list recently, meaning that he will miss the first four games of the season.

    On Saturday, Baltimore Ravens running back Derrick Henry revealed which rusher he believes will reach the 10,000 yard mark soon, and did not hesitate to reveal Chubb as his selection.

    "Nick Chubb for sure," he said. "He's a beast. He's a different breed. Other than myself, that's probably one of my favorite backs."

    Henry leads all active rushers with 9,632 yards heading into Sunday's game vs. the Dallas Cowboys in Big D.

    Chubb ranks sixth on the list with 6,511 yards, and is 28 years old.

    Henry's vote of confidence came amid a swirl of retirement rumors that were addressed by Yahoo Sports NFL reporter Vritti Johar.

    "There is no concrete evidence suggesting that Nick Chubb is retiring from the NFL or leaving the Cleveland Browns," Johar wrote .

    "Rumors of his retirement stem largely from his significant injury history, including multiple knee ligament tears that required surgeries.

    "These injuries, combined with his age (28), have raised concerns about his long-term fitness and ability to maintain his elite level of play."
